Chimeric Antigen Receptor-Engineered T Cell Therapy in Lymphoma
Paolo Strati1, Sattva S Neelapu2
1Department of Lymphoma and Myeloma, The University of Texas MD Anderson Cancer Center, 1515 Holcombe Boulevard, Unit 429, Houston, TX, 77030, USA.
Chimeric antigen receptor (CAR) T cell therapy shows high effectiveness and durable remissions for aggressive B cell non-Hodgkin lymphoma (NHL). Ongoing research aims to improve CAR T cell therapy efficacy and safety for lymphomas.

Background:
- Chimeric antigen receptor (CAR) T cells represent an advanced adoptive immunotherapy.
- This therapy utilizes autologous T cells engineered to target tumor antigens independently of HLA presentation.
Purpose of the Study:
- To review safety and efficacy data of CAR T cell therapy in lymphoma treatment.
- To summarize current advancements and future directions in CAR T cell therapy for lymphomas.
Main Methods:
- Review of multicenter trials and clinical data.
- Analysis of safety and efficacy outcomes from CAR T cell therapies targeting CD19.
Main Results:
- CAR T cell therapy targeting CD19 demonstrates high efficacy in relapsed/refractory aggressive B cell non-Hodgkin lymphoma (NHL).
- Durable remissions are achieved in a significant patient proportion.
- Common toxicities include cytokine release syndrome and neurotoxicity.
- Two anti-CD19 CAR T cell products have received FDA approval for specific NHL indications.
Conclusions:
- CAR T cell therapy is a highly effective treatment for aggressive B cell NHL.
- Further research is exploring earlier treatment lines, broader lymphoma applications, enhanced efficacy, improved safety, and novel targets.
